What should I prepare for my first consultation with an immigration attorney in this region?
For your first consultation, gather all relevant documents, including passports, I-94 records, any prior immigration paperwork, and proof of address in West Virginia. Be prepared to discuss your complete immigration history and your specific goals. An attorney serving the Ottawa area will need this information to provide accurate advice tailored to your situation and the nearest USCIS field office jurisdictions, which may require travel to locations like Pittsburgh, PA.
Do immigration lawyers near Ottawa, WV handle deportation defense cases?
Yes, experienced immigration attorneys serving the Ottawa region do handle deportation (removal) defense cases. These are critical matters that often require representation before the Immigration Court in Cleveland, Ohio, which has jurisdiction over West Virginia. It is vital to seek an attorney with specific litigation experience in removal proceedings, as they can navigate the complex court processes and advocate for relief such as cancellation of removal or asylum.
Finding a Citizenship Lawyer Near Me in Ottawa, West Virginia
If you are searching for a 'citizenship lawyer near me' in Ottawa, West Virginia, you are taking a crucial step toward securing your future in the United States. The path to U.S. citizenship, or naturalization, involves a detailed application, a civics and English test, and an interview with a U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) officer. While the process is standardized nationally, having local legal guidance in Ottawa can be invaluable. A qualified citizenship attorney doesn't just fill out forms; they help you understand eligibility, prepare for the interview, and navigate any complications that may arise from your unique immigration history.

So, how do you find a reputable citizenship lawyer serving the Ottawa area? Start by checking with the West Virginia State Bar for licensed attorneys and look for those who specifically list immigration or naturalization as a practice area. A more targeted resource is the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A) website, which has a 'Find a Lawyer' directory you can filter by location. Seeking recommendations from local community centers, churches, or cultural organizations in the Kanawha Valley can also lead you to attorneys known for their work with immigrants. It is essential to verify an attorney's credentials and experience during an initial consultation. Ask directly about their experience with naturalization cases, their familiarity with the local USCIS field office (which for West Virginia is typically the Pittsburgh, PA office for interviews), and their fee structure.
